Sugar Cookies
A sugar cookie is a simple cookie made from sugar, flour, butter, eggs, and vanilla extract. Sugar cookies are commonly rolled out and cut into shapes, then decorated with icing or sprinkles.
-1/2 c butter, softened
-1 c sugar
-1 egg
-1/2 tsp vanilla
-1 1/2 c flour
-1 tsp baking powder
-1/4 tsp salt
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
2. In a medium b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the egg and vanilla.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. Gradually add the flour mixture to the butter mixture, mixing until just blended.
3. Roll the dough into balls, and place on ungreased cookie sheets. Bake for 8 to 10 minutes in the preheated oven, or until the edges are lightly browned.

Gingerbread cookies are usually made with molasses, ginger, cinnamon, and cloves. These spices give the cookies their characteristic flavor and make them perfect for the holiday season. If you’ve never made gingerbread cookies before, don’t worry! They’re actually quite easy to make.
Here’s a simple recipe for gingerbread cookies that you can try at home:
Ingredients:
1/2 cup (100 grams) molasses
1/2 cup (100 grams) brown sugar
1/2 cup (113 grams) butter, at room temperature
1 egg
2 1/2 cups (325 grams) all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on ground ginger
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on ground cloves
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(180 degrees C).
2. In a large bowl, cream together the molasses, brown sugar, and butter. Beat in the egg until well combined.
3.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, ginger, cinnamon, and cloves. Add this to the wet ingredients and mix until everything is well combined.
4. Place spoonfuls of dough on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the cookies are firm to the touch.
5.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Chocolate Chip Cookies
In America, few things are more classic than chocolate chip cookies. This recipe is for the basic cookie that can be transformed in many different ways. Chocolate chip cookies are a type of drop cookie that originated in the United States. They are made by combining a dough composed of butter and sugar, with chocolate chips or chocolate chunks.
Ingredients:
1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 cup granulated sugar
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
2 cups semisweet chocolate chips
Directions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. In a bowl, cream butter and sugar together until light and fluffy. Beat in eggs, one at a time, then stir in vanilla. In another b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add to butter mixture, mixing until just blended. Stir in chocolate chips.
3. Drop dough by rounded tablespoons onto prepared baking sheet. Bake until cookies are golden brown, about 15 minutes. Cool on baking sheet for 5 minutes; transfer cookies to a wire rack to cool completely.

Cake mix cookies are an easy and delicious way to enjoy a sweet treat. All you need is a box of cake mix, some butter (or margarine), eggs, and a little bit of time. The result is a soft and chewy cookie that is perfect for any occasion.
To make cake mix cookies, start by preheating your oven to 350 degrees. Then, in a large bowl, mix together the cake mix, butter, and eggs until well blended. Once the dough is ready, use a spoon or cookie scoop to drop it by the tablespoon onto a baking sheet. Make sure to leave enough space between each cookie so that they have room to spread.
Bake the cookies for 10-12 minutes, or until they are golden brown. Allow them to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ely. Once they are cooled, you can enjoy them as is, or decorate them with frosting, sprinkles, or other toppings of your choice.

Ingredients:
1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 cup granulated sugar
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
2 cups semisweet chocolate chips
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F. Line a 13x9x2-inch baking pan with parchment paper, leaving an overhang on all sides.
2. In a bowl, cream butter and sugar together until light and fluffy. Beat in eggs, one at a time, then stir in vanilla. In another b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add to butter mixture, mixing until just blended. Stir in chocolate chips.
3. Spread batter evenly into prepared pan. Bake until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ean, about 30 minutes.
4. Let cool completely in pan on a wire rack. Using parchment paper overhang, lift cookie bars out of pan. Cut into bars.
